Where to Find Huge Dragon Eggs in Palworld?

 Huge Dragon Eggs in Palworld

Now, here’s the tricky part. Huge Dragon Eggs don’t exactly grow on trees. They’re scattered randomly across the vast landscape of Palpagos Island. However, savvy players have noticed some hotspots where these precious eggs tend to appear more frequently:

  1. Mount Obsidian region: This volcanic peak is a prime location for egg hunting. The igneous landmark provides plenty of nooks and crannies where eggs might be hiding.
  2. Ruined Fortress City: This abandoned stronghold isn’t just a cool place to explore. It’s also a favorite nesting ground for dragon eggs.
  3. Eternal Pyre Tower: The everlasting flame spire seems to attract dragon eggs like moths to a flame.
  4. Snowy Mountain: Don’t let the cold fool you. The icy peaks of this wintry landscape often hide dragon eggs in their frosty embrace.
  5. Dessicated Desert: Even the arid wasteland can surprise you with a rare dragon pal egg or two.

When searching these areas, keep your eyes peeled for elevated spots. Huge Dragon Eggs have a habit of appearing on cliff edges, mountain peaks, and atop stone structures. It’s like they have a flair for the dramatic!

How to Collect a Huge Dragon Egg?

Spotted an egg? Great! Now comes the fun part – collecting it. Here’s a pro tip: make sure you have enough space in your inventory before you attempt to pick up an egg. These massive dragon ova weigh a whopping 50 units each!

To collect the egg, simply approach it and press the interaction button (F on PC, X on Xbox). Your character will then perform a little animation as they struggle to lift the enormous egg. It’s quite a sight!

How to Hatch Huge Dragon Eggs in Palworld?

Hatch Huge Dragon Eggs in Palworld

So, you’ve got your hands on a Huge Dragon Egg. Now what? Well, it’s time to play the waiting game. But first, you’ll need an Egg Incubator.

The Egg Incubator is a crucial piece of equipment for any aspiring dragon tamer. You can unlock it at level 7 using Ancient Technology Points. Once crafted, place your egg inside and watch the magic happen.

The incubation process for a Huge Dragon Egg takes about two hours in normal difficulty mode. But don’t just set it and forget it! Temperature plays a big role in the hatching process. If the egg feels cold, warm it up with heaters or campfires. Too hot? Use coolers or Ice element Pals to chill things out.

What Pals Hatch from Huge Dragon Eggs?

The moment of truth has arrived. Your egg is wiggling, cracks are forming, and you’re about to meet your new draconic companion. But what exactly might pop out? Here’s a list of potential Dragon-type Pals you could get:

  1. Azurobe
  2. Elphidran Aqua
  3. Jormuntide
  4. Jormuntide Ignis
  5. Relaxaurus
  6. Relaxaurus Lux
  7. Quivern
  8. Jetragon
  9. Astegon
  10. Orserk
  11. Blazamut Ryu

Each of these rare Pals has a hatch rate of around 5-10%, so don’t be discouraged if you don’t get the one you want right away. It’s all part of the monster-taming journey!
